/**
* DOC: qdf_platform.h
* This file defines platform API abstractions.
*/
#ifndef _QDF_PLATFORM_H
#define _QDF_PLATFORM_H
/**
* qdf_self_recovery_callback() - callback for self recovery
*
* Return: none
*/
typedef void (*qdf_self_recovery_callback)(enum qdf_hang_reason);
/**
* qdf_ssr_callback() - callback for ssr
*
* Return: true if fw is down and false if fw is not down
*/
typedef void (*qdf_ssr_callback)(const char *);
/**
* qdf_is_module_state_transitioning_cb() - callback to check module state
*
* Return: true if module is in transition, else false
*/
typedef int (*qdf_is_module_state_transitioning_cb)(void);
/**
* qdf_is_fw_down_callback() - callback to query if fw is down
*
* Return: true if fw is down and false if fw is not down
*/
typedef bool (*qdf_is_fw_down_callback)(void);
/**
* qdf_register_fw_down_callback() - API to register fw down callback
* @is_fw_down: callback to query if fw is down or not
*
* Return: none
*/
void qdf_register_fw_down_callback(qdf_is_fw_down_callback is_fw_down);
/**
* qdf_is_fw_down() - API to check if fw is down or not
*
* Return: true: if fw is down
* false: if fw is not down
*/
bool qdf_is_fw_down(void);
/**
* qdf_register_self_recovery_callback() - register self recovery callback
* @callback: self recovery callback
*
* Return: None
*/
void qdf_register_self_recovery_callback(qdf_self_recovery_callback callback);
/**
* qdf_trigger_self_recovery () - tirgger self recovery
*
* Return: None
*/
void qdf_trigger_self_recovery(void);
/**
* qdf_register_ssr_protect_callbacks() - register [un]protect callbacks
*
* Return: None
*/
void qdf_register_ssr_protect_callbacks(qdf_ssr_callback protect,
qdf_ssr_callback unprotect);
/**
* qdf_ssr_protect() - start SSR protection
*
* Return: None
*/
void qdf_ssr_protect(const char *caller);
/**
* qdf_ssr_unprotect() - remove SSR protection
*
* Return: None
*/
void qdf_ssr_unprotect(const char *caller);
/**
* qdf_register_module_state_query_callback() - register module state query
*
* Return: None
*/
void qdf_register_module_state_query_callback(
qdf_is_module_state_transitioning_cb query);
/**
* qdf_is_module_state_transitioning() - query module state transition
*
* Return: true if in transition else false
*/
bool qdf_is_module_state_transitioning(void);
#endif /*_QDF_PLATFORM_H*/
